Own an authentic Roman AE1 coin of Constantius I Chlorus (AD 293–306), certified and encapsulated by NGC. A key figure in the late Roman Empire, Constantius played a major role during the Tetrarchy, the system established by Diocletian to stabilize and govern the vast empire more effectively.
In 305 AD, the ailing Emperor Diocletian abdicated, splitting the empire into East and West, each ruled by an Augustus and a Caesar. Constantius Chlorus served as the Western Caesar, overseeing Gaul and Roman Britain. His leadership was critical during a time of political reorganization and military challenges, and he notably restored Britain to Roman control after the rebellion of Carausius and Allectus.
This AE1 coin typically features Constantius' portrait on the obverse, depicted in a commanding military style. The reverse often showcases symbols of Roman strength and unity, reflecting the ideals of the Tetrarchy.
Struck over 1,700 years ago, the AE1 is a larger bronze coin compared to later issues, usually around 25–28 mm in diameter. Despite the passage of time, many examples retain excellent details, making them prized additions to ancient coin collections.
NGC certification guarantees authenticity and protects the coin in a secure holder, ensuring it remains a lasting part of your collection. Constantius Chlorus is also remembered as the father of Constantine the Great, adding even more historical significance to this piece.
